How to Configure the Ultimate CATIA Workstation

If you’re in the market for a Dassault Systèmes CATIA work-station, you should begin your research by taking a look at your workflow. First, determine the primary function of your hardware. Does your workflow mainly consist of design and modeling or real-time visualization and simu-lation? Specific tasks require specific configurations. You don’t want to overpay for compute power you can’t use, but at the same time, you want to take advantage of extra horsepower when it is available in order to stay productive and maximize ROI.

CATIA CertificationIt’s always wise to start with CATIA certified hardware. Although there are many workstations on the market, only an elite group have been tested and certified by Dassault Systèmes to run its V6 CAD/CAM/CAE commercial software suite. Both 3DBOXX 4150 XTREME and 3DBOXX 8950 from BOXX Technologies have achieved CATIA® certification. BOXX is also strategically partnered with Dassault Systèmes and designated as a SolidWorks Solution Partner.

The Core of Your WorkflowIn a design and modeling centric workflow, CATIA would be considered a frequency bound application (meaning that it predominantly uses only one core). Since the frequency of that core determines performance more than any other variable, a workstation with less cores (but higher frequen-cy) is ideal. Overclocking MattersWhile brand name computer manufacturers focus most of their attention on mass produced, general use PCs, BOXX offers professional grade workstations custom configured and overclocked for engineering applications. And with the ability to achieve up to 4.3 GHz, overclocked 3DBOXX XTREME workstations hold a decided advantage over com-petitors’ top-of-the-line models which can only manage 3.7 GHz— the speed threshold since 2006.

“It’s the frequency plateau,” says Tim Lawrence, BOXX Technologies’ VP of Engineering. “Improvements to ar-chitecture have helped somewhat, but not enough. With processor speeds remaining virtually stagnant for years, overclocking is the only way to significantly increase core speed and thus, performance.”

Page 2: How to Configure the UltimateCATiA WS 12 2013

However, the value of overclocking doesn’t begin and end with speed. Faster processes result in an accelerated work-flow, greater efficiency, higher productivity, and in general, a better overall user experience.

And if you’re concerned regarding the effects of overclock-ing on a processor, rest assured knowing BOXX has shipped overclocked systems since 2008 and with thousands of systems in the field, the company has not experienced a processor failure rate any different from that of standard processor systems. In short, there has been no statistical variance whatsoever. The reason for this is that BOXX works closely with Intel to stay within the parameters of safe overclocking, providing increased performance with-out applying significantly larger increases in voltage. SSD StorageWhen working with large data sets, BOXX recommends Intel Solid State drives for fast read and write speeds. De-pending upon your specific needs, individual SSD capacity ranges from 120GB to 800GB. RAID configurations are also available.

Graphics CardAlthough an NVIDIA Quadro K600 card is serviceable, BOXX recommends the NVIDIA Quadro K2000 as an ideal mid range graphics card for most CATIA workflows. BOXX workstations are certified with NVIDIA’s K2000 and K4000 graphic cards.

GPUs For ComputeWhen it comes to GPUs for tasks like simulation and ren-dering, BOXX workstations are certified with the NVIDIA Tesla K20. These boards are proven to be fast, reliable, and well-supported for enterprise applications.

RAMThe amount of RAM you choose will be largely dictated by the size and complexity of your data sets. A minimum of 24GB is recommended. A maximum of 32GB is available in the overclocked 3DBOXX 4150 XTREME, but if necessary, you can go up to 512GB in the five-GPU 3DBOXX 8950.
